INTRODUCTION AND GENERAL INDEX
HILL DIRECTORY CO., INC., publishers of Southeastern Directories (pub- lishers of the Rocky Mount City Directory since 1908), present to subscribers and the general public, this, the 1961 edition of the Rocky Mount City Directory, which also includes Englewood and Meadowbrook Park.
Confidence in the growth of Rocky Mount's industry, population and wealth, and in the advancement of its civic and social activities, will be maintained as sections of this Directoryare consulted, for the Directory is a mirror truly re- flecting Rocky Mount to the world.
The enviable position occupied by HILL'S Directories in the estimation of the public, has been established by rendering the best in Directory service. With an unrivaled organization, and having had the courteous and hearty cooperation of the business and professional men and residents, the publishers feel that the result of their labors will meet with the approval of every user, and that the Rocky Mount Directory will fulfill its mission as a source of authentic informa- tion pertaining to the community.
Four Major Departments
The four major departments are arranged in the following order: -
I. THE YELLOW PAGES constitute the first major department of the Direc - tory. This embraces a complete list of the names and addresses of the business and professional concerns of the city and vicinity, arranged in alphabetical order under appropriate headings -- a catalog of all the activities of the city and vicinity. Preceding this catalog, likewise grouped under appropriate headings, are the advertisements and business cards of firms and individuals desiring to present a more complete list of their products or services than is possible in the cata - log itself. The Yellow Pages represent reference advertising at its best, and merit the attention of all buyers and sellers seeking sources of supply or markets for goods. In a progressive community like Rocky Mount, the necessity of having this kind of information up-to-date and always immediately available, is obvious. The Directoryis the common intermediary between buyer and seller, and plays an important role in the daily activities of the commercial, industrial and pro- fessional world.
II. THE ALPHABETICAL LIST OF NAMES of residents and business and professional concerns is the second major department, printed on white paper. This is the only record in existence that aims to show the name, marital status, occupation and address of each adult resident of Rocky Mount, Englewood and Meadowbrook Park, and the name, official personnel, nature and address of each firm and corporation in the community.
III. THE DIRECTORY OF HOUSEHOLDERS, INCLUDINGSTREET AND AVE - NUE GUIDE, is the third major department, printed on green paper. In this sec- tion the numbered streets are arranged in numerical order followed by named streets arranged in alphabetical order; the numbers of the residences and busi- ness concerns are arranged in numerical order under the name of each street, and the names of the householders and concerns are placed opposite the numbers. The names of the intersecting streets appear at their respective crossing points on each street. Special features of this section are designation of tenant-owned homes and the listing of telephone numbers.
IV. THE NUMERICAL TELEPHONE DIRECTORY, on blue paper, is the fourth major department.

(By Hugh A. Sawyer, Exec Vice President and General Manager, Rocky Mount Chamber of Commerce)
Statistical Review
Form of Government- Alderman- Manager. Incorporated as a village in 1867, as a city in 1907.
Population- 1960 U. S. Census, 32,147; American-born, 99.4 %.
Area-7.67 square miles.
Altitude-115 feet above sea level.
Climate- Mean annual temperature, 60.8 degrees F .; average annual rain- fall, 55.56 inches.
Parks-19, with total of 155 acres, valued at $300,000.
Assessed Valuation-$60,044,579 with $1.25 per $100 tax rate, plus 73¢ for school supplement.
Bonded Debt -- $9,669,000 including the school debt.
Financial Data-3 banks, with total deposits of $73,653,004.53 (Dec. 31, 1960), and total resources of $82,381,983.99 (Dec. 31, 1960). 4 building and loan asso- ciations with total assets of $39,855,849.19 (Dec. 31, 1960).
Postal Receipts-$479,572.99 (calendar year, 1960).
Telephones in Service-14,327 (Dec. 31, 1960).
Churches-87, representing all major denominations.
Building and Construction- Value of building permits, $4,360,554.00.
Industry- Chief industries of city and surrounding territory: Manufacturing and agriculture. 93 manufacturing establishments, employing approximately 15,000 workers, and paying wages of approximately $19,000,000 annually. Prin- cipal manufactured products: Cotton yarns, undergarments; pile fabrics, broad silk, rayon fabrics, cordage products, venetian blinds, lumber products, ferti- lizer, cotton-seed products, brick, veneers, ice, ice cream, dairy products, bottled drinks, stock feed, flour and meal, bakery products, processed tobacco, tents and awnings, steel tanks, concrete blocks, furniture, mattresses, truck bodies, upholstered furniture and electronic cable equipment.
Trade Area-Retail area has radius of 60 miles, and population of 200,000; wholesale area, radius of 120 miles (mostly east of city).
Newspapers-1, daily and Sunday.
Radio Stations- WEED, WEED-FM, WCEC and WRMT.
Hotels-2, with total of 210 rooms.
Railroads-Atlantic Coast Line (Emerson Shops located here).
Motels-12, with total of 471 rooms.
Air Lines-Piedmont.
Highways -- U. S. 64 and 301; State 43, 48 and 97.
Bus Lines-2: Carolina Trailways Co. and Seashore Transportation Co.
Airports-1, municipal.
Amusements- Year-around city recreation program. 3 moving-picture the- atres, with total seating capacity of 2,500 persons. Also 2 drive-in theatres. 3 golf courses.
Hospitals-4, with total of 280 beds.
Education-15 public schools, including 2 senior high and 2 junior high. 1 parochial school and 1-4-year, co-educational college, "North Carolina Wes- leyan". Number of pupils in public schools, 7,395; teachers, 265.
Public Libraries-1, with 48,000 volumes.
City Statistics- Total street mileage, 130.67, with 80.13 miles paved. Miles of gas mains supplying natural gas, 75; miles of storm and sanitary sewers, 110. Number of water meters, 9,711; light meters, 12,256; gas meters, 3,815; capacity of water works, 11,750,000; daily average pumpage, 7,500,000 gallons; miles of mains, 102; value of plant $652,000. Fire Department has 44 men and 32 volunteer fireman with 3 stations and 9 pieces of motor equipment. Value of fire department property, $140,000. Police Department has 59 men and 12 women, with 1 station and 6 pieces of motor equipment having two-way radio and 6 motorcycles.

Rocky Mount's Forward March
Rocky Mount was incorporated as a village in 1867 and as a city in 1907. Its growth has been phenomena1. In 1890 the town was credited with 816 people. Ten years later, in 1900 the U. S. Census gave it a population of 2,937; in 1910, 8,051; in 1920, 12,742; in 1930, 21,412; 1940, 25,568; 1950, 27,697 and 1960, 32,- 147.
Located at the gateway point of one of the most prosperous sections of the state, and with a network of highways and railway connections to strengthen its geographical assets, it is recognized as eastern North Carolina's foremost jobbing and distributing center.
Situated in the heart of a rich agricultural district, the city is logically a marketing center for farm products. In the season of 1960 there were sold on the Rocky Mount tobacco market, 66,936,298 pounds of bright-leaf tobacco. Rocky Mount is also a large market for cotton. Rocky Mount also is proud of its curb market. Rocky Mount is the largest livestock market in Eastern North Carolina.

One of the Largest Bright-Leaf Tobacco Markets in the World
The industrial development is merged with the distribution of farm products. The city has ten tobacco factories and redrying plants, two fertilizer factories, several woodworking plants, cotton mill, silk mill, plush mill, women and chil- dren undergarments, cordage factories, mattress factory, steel tank fabricating plants, two bakeries, meat processing plants, dairy processing plants, venetian blind manufacturers, plywood manufacturers and feed mills. There are at present 7,220 manufacturing workers employed in the city with a payroll of more than $23,000,000 per year. The total wage earners in the city number approximately 16,475 and receive yearly earnings of approximately $52,000,000.
Rocky Mount is situated 123 miles south of Richmond, Va., 117 miles south- west of Norfolk, Va., and 132 miles northwest of Wilmington, N. C. It is on U. S. Highway No. 301, running north and south, and on U. S. Highway No. 64 running east and west. U. S. Highway No. 301 is an important link in the route from Maine to Florida and carries more coastal traffic than any other north-south East Coast highway, and U. S. Route No. 64 is a link of an important highway running from the Atlantic to the Pacific Coast.
City Government
The Rocky Mount city government operates under an alderman-manager charter, having adopted this form of government in 1927. The tax rate for governmental purposes during the past several years has been greatly reduced. Not only does the city have an unusually comfortable credit margin, but with $20,000,000 worth of municipally owned and operated utilities consisting of water plant, light plant, gas distribution system, and sewage plant. Rocky Mount's plants are of a capacity able to care for double the present population and industry. Rocky Mount's indebtedness is being reduced annually, and an adequate sinking fund is being provided in an orderly fashion, while every necessary improvement and expansion is going on. The city operates a fully stafted planning department.
